A Vajradhara thangka is a sacred Tibetan Buddhist painting that depicts Vajradhara, the primordial Buddha who embodies the ultimate state of enlightenment and the essence of all Buddhas. In the thangka, Vajradhara is usually shown seated in a meditative posture on a lotus throne, representing his pure and enlightened nature.
Vajradhara is often depicted with a deep blue or dark color, signifying his transcendental and unchanging essence. He typically holds a vajra (thunderbolt scepter) in his right hand and a bell in his left, symbolizing the union of method and wisdom. The vajra represents the indestructible nature of enlightenment and the power to overcome ignorance, while the bell signifies wisdom and the feminine principle. Together, these items highlight the essential qualities required for achieving enlightenment.
